Brief summary

Investigators would like to see the amh values after uterine artery ligation

Detailed description

Group/cohort: Uterine artery ligation (UAL) Investigators would like to invite the patients to the hospital at least 6 months after surgery who underwent only uterine artery ligation performed due to uterine atony during C-section. Participants would be evaluated for their ovarian reserve via hormones and antral follicle count (AFC) Control Group: Investigators would like to invite the patients to the hospital at least 6 months after C-section who delivered baby without any complication. Participants would be also evaluated for their ovarian reserve via hormones and antral follicle count (AFC)
